I am about to buy a pc for my use at my office. The budget is, strictly, < 25K. Will be doing coding, compiling, sql 2005 (client), browsing and all the officey things on this pc. I'll also need as many usb and lan ports that I can get on a single mobo. Obviously, on-board video, sound and lan are a must. And the most important constraint of all is warranty for all parts; preferably for 3 years.
The following's the config on my mind. Got to buy this pc tomorrow. I'll also list my thoughts behind theselection of the parts. Your thoughts on this will be much appreciated.
***********
Amd x2 4000+ - ~Rs.3250
[Could go for the x2 3800+ too, I think. But dual core is a must coz I open too many apps simultaneously and I want it responsive]
Jetway M26GTM-3VP / M2A692-GDG - ~Rs.3000
[This is the place I need the most help as I don't have a clue on the low-end motherboards. Basically, I need the cheapest one that will do the job, while carrying a lot of features onboard]
1GB Transcend 533/667 DDR2 (almost same rate) - ~Rs.1900
[Will Dynet be a cost-effective and warrantied alternative?]
160GB seagate/hitachi internal hdd - Rs. 2,400
[SATA or SATA2, depending on price.]
Zebronics generic cabinet with PSU - Rs. 900/1000
[Any particular model that is "breezy" and can be looked at without a grimace?
The PSU wattage is also important.]
LG 18x DVD RW drive - ~Rs. 1380
[For backups and stuff
]
Viewsonic 19" (preferably, non-wide) LCD ~Rs. 9000
[Would prefer larger screen area for more productivity. Non-widescreen would mean less vertical scrolling. And, LCD means less power draw and more desktop space lost.]
Keyboard + mouse - ~Rs. 800
[Please let me know of any good kbd for coding with a palm rest and a good optical mouse with scroll. There's a microsoft kbd/mouse combo and that's the price I've listed]
Altec Lansing/Creative 2.0 speakers - ~Rs. 450
[Not very important. Only for voice chats on skype and for those little multimedia escapades :ashamed: ]
Microtek/APC ups 600/500VA - Rs.2,000/2,300
[Will microtek 600VA be reliable enough? Or should I get APC for the office?]
***************
Anything I missed? Softwares are already bought. The above prices are from deltapage.com and theitwares.
